------- Comment #3 from [EMAIL PROTECTED] 2008-10-25 10:05 ------- Looks like it's complaining about the Control Method Battery information query (_BIF) response, field 9 which is the battery model number (see section 10.2.2.1 of the ACPI 3.0 spec). It is indeed supposed to be a string, not a buffer, as are the following fields (serial number, battery type and OEM information).
